Job description

Location: Community Medical Center (CMC)
Department: Pediatrics
Schedule: Full-Time
Reports To: Clinic Manager / Provider

Position Summary

Community Medical Center is seeking a compassionate and dependable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to join our Pediatrics team. This position works closely with pediatric providers and clinical staff to provide high-quality, patient-centered care to infants, children, and adolescents. The ideal candidate enjoys working with children and families and is committed to creating a positive and caring patient experience.

Responsibilities
  • Assist pediatric providers with patient examinations, treatments, and procedures
  • Obtain and document vital signs, medical histories, and other clinical information
  • Prepare patients and exam rooms for visits and procedures
  • Administer medications, injections, and immunizations as ordered and within scope of practice
  • Assist with specimen collection and basic clinical testing as needed
  • Educate parents and caregivers regarding medications, treatments, and follow-up care
  • Communicate patient concerns and changes in condition to the appropriate provider
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ation in the electronic medical record
  • Maintain exam rooms, supplies, and equipment
  • Follow clinic policies, infection prevention practices, and patient confidentiality requirements
Qualifications
  • Current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license in the state of Mississippi or eligibility to obtain
  • Current BLS certification required
  • Previous pediatric, family practice, or clinic experience preferred
  • Strong communication and patient care skills
  • Ability to work effectively with children and their families
  • Ability to multitask and work efficiently in a busy clinic environment
  • Compassionate, professional, dependable, and team-oriented
